Navalny Removed from Coma
Russian opposition figure Alexei Navalny has been removed from a coma at the Charité clinic in Berlin. This was reported by the 'RIA Novosti' agency.
Recall that Navalny's condition sharply deteriorated on August 20 while flying from Tomsk to Moscow. The plane carrying him made an emergency landing in Omsk, where he was hospitalized at the emergency hospital number one. The hospital specialists found no traces of poison in Navalny's body. According to them, the tests only showed traces of alcohol and caffeine. It is known that before the flight, Navalny drank tea at a café in the airport.
On August 22, Navalny was transported by plane to the Charité hospital in Berlin, where specialists later announced his poisoning. Meanwhile, experts from the German armed forces found traces of a toxic substance belonging to the 'Novichok' group in samples of his skin, blood, and urine.
